  1. /*
  2. * 8250/16550-type serial ports prom_putchar()

  20. #include <linux/io.h>
  21. #include <linux/serial_core.h>
  22. #include <linux/serial_reg.h>
  23. static void __iomem *serial8250_base;
  24. static unsigned int serial8250_reg_shift;
  25. static unsigned int serial8250_tx_timeout;
  26. void setup_8250_early_printk_port(unsigned long base, unsigned int reg_shift,
  27. unsigned int timeout)
  28. {
  29. serial8250_base = (void __iomem *)base;
  30. serial8250_reg_shift = reg_shift;
  31. serial8250_tx_timeout = timeout;
  32. }
  33. static inline u8 serial_in(int offset)
  34. {
  35. return readb(serial8250_base + (offset << serial8250_reg_shift));
  36. }
  37. static inline void serial_out(int offset, char value)
  38. {
  39. writeb(value, serial8250_base + (offset << serial8250_reg_shift));
  40. }
  41. void prom_putchar(char c)
  42. {
  43. unsigned int timeout;
  44. int status, bits;
  45. if (!serial8250_base)
  46. return;
  47. timeout = serial8250_tx_timeout;
  48. bits = UART_LSR_TEMT | UART_LSR_THRE;
  49. do {
  50. status = serial_in(UART_LSR);
  51. if (--timeout == 0)
  52. break;
  53. } while ((status & bits) != bits);
  54. if (timeout)
  55. serial_out(UART_TX, c);
  56. }
